How To Measure Mountain Bike Crank Length?
To determine the correct crank length for your mountain bike, you’ll need to measure the distance from the center of your bottom bracket axle to where your pedal shaft meets it. Once you have this measurement, consult a sizing chart specific to the brand and model of mountain bike cranks. If you’re not sure what size is best for you, consult with a local bike shop professional.
